A GitHub repository called social-app-teardown, published by elchrysaki, set out to answer a question that has frustrated developers and product researchers for years: what do Threads, LinkedIn, Instagram, X, and Reddit actually do under the hood? The project draws on primary sources — LinkedIn's own March 2026 engineering post on its LLM-based feed rebuild, Meta's Transparency Center system cards including Instagram's exact Explore scoring formula, X's two open-sourced ranking-code releases, and Reddit's original Wilson-score comment-ranking code pulled straight from Reddit's own repository — and cross-checks all of it against direct, live observation of the real running apps. The result is a structured reference for each of the five platforms, with every claim tagged by confidence tier. A GitHub user named elchrysaki published a repository called social-app-teardown containing documented teardowns of five major social platforms: Threads, LinkedIn, Instagram, X, and Reddit. The stated goal was to replace guesswork with sourced, citable material on how each platform's feed ranking, features, UX patterns, and brand systems actually work. Each platform folder contains five documents: a feature catalog, an algorithm-and-mindset file, a UX/UI catalog, a brand-and-marketing kit, and a psychology-and-persuasion file. A sixth file, 00-synthesis.md, serves as a cross-platform comparison that the repository readme recommends reading first.

The research methodology rests on primary sources rather than secondhand summaries. LinkedIn's March 2026 engineering post describing its LLM-based feed rebuild feeds the LinkedIn algorithm file. Instagram's exact Explore scoring formula comes from Meta's own Transparency Center system cards. X's ranking model is drawn from the two separate releases of X's open-sourced ranking code. Reddit's Wilson-score comment ranking is traced to Reddit's own public repository. Where primary sources were unavailable, the teardown uses direct, authenticated live observation of the real apps — the LinkedIn DM smart-reply chips, for instance, only appeared during an authenticated session and could not be found in any public documentation.

Each claim is tagged by confidence level so a reader can see at a glance whether something is confirmed by official engineering documentation, inferred from observable product behavior, or somewhere in between. The UX/UI catalog documents include extracted design tokens alongside before-and-after visuals of live UI elements. The brand-and-marketing kits document real copywriting patterns, tone parameters, and visual specifications such as exact color values. A dark-patterns audit runs across every documented feature using Harry Brignull's named taxonomy as its framework.

Most widely shared explainers of social platform algorithms are built on a mix of reverse-engineering guesses and recycled observations from other explainers, creating a citation loop with no primary source at the bottom. This project breaks that loop by anchoring every significant claim to a traceable original: a platform's own engineering post, its own transparency page, or its own public code. The March 2026 LinkedIn post is notable because it documents a live architectural shift — the feed now reads a member's last 1,000 or more interactions as a single sequence rather than treating them as independent events, and explicitly excludes demographic attributes from ranking by LinkedIn's own stated design.

Two findings in particular illustrate why sourced teardowns matter for builders. Reddit deliberately randomizes the vote counts users see, a detail documented in Reddit's own codebase, specifically so a vote-manipulation bot can never confirm whether its attack succeeded. Instagram's mobile web wraps every profile-grid link in an Android app-install intent, making post detail accessible to a logged-out desktop visitor but not to a logged-out mobile visitor — a pattern the teardown classifies as a textbook "Sneaking" dark pattern under Brignull's taxonomy.

The repository readme lists three groups as its intended audience: researchers and product people who want a citable, source-tiered account of how these platforms work; marketers and brand strategists who want real design tokens and sourced brand-voice analysis rather than generic style-guide summaries; and product ethicists, UX researchers, and educators who want a rigorous named-framework audit of dark patterns. A fourth group not mentioned explicitly but clearly served is any developer who is building a competing social product and needs a rebuildable UX/UI spec to understand what signals and patterns to replicate, reference, or deliberately avoid.

Threads developers will find the internal documentation detail notable: the platform's own ranking documentation still refers to the product as "the Text Post App" in every signal description, three years after launch, suggesting the internal system has not been renamed in step with the public brand. Instagram developers building mobile-web experiences need to account for the intent:// link wrapping behavior, which has direct consequences for SEO and logged-out user acquisition. Reddit developers and third-party client builders should note that karma functions simultaneously as a trust score, a posting-privilege unlock, and an income-potential gate through Reddit's cash-reward program.

The repository does not list a planned update cadence, so builders who use it as a reference should check whether the primary sources it cites have been updated since the teardown was written. LinkedIn's engineering blog is the most time-sensitive dependency given the March 2026 date of the feed-rebuild post, because LLM-based feed architectures tend to iterate quickly. X's open-sourced ranking code has been released in two separate drops already, so a third release could alter the signal weights the teardown documents. Meta's Transparency Center system cards are the source for Instagram's Explore scoring formula, and any update to those cards would supersede what the repository currently records.

A builder using the psychology-and-persuasion files as a product audit checklist should verify that the Brignull taxonomy version used is current, since the named dark-patterns list has expanded over time. The cross-platform synthesis in 00-synthesis.md draws conclusions that depend on all five platform teardowns being accurate at the same point in time, which becomes harder to guarantee as each platform's products evolve independently.
